Flying from Milano Linate Airport (LIN) to Brindisi - Salento Airport (BDS): what you need to know
Hop on a direct flight from Milano Linate Airport to Brindisi - Salento Airport and you'll be in the air for an average of 1 hour 35 minutes.
Brindisi's timezone is UTC+1, which is the same as Milan.
Choose from 45 weekly Milano Linate Airport to Brindisi - Salento Airport flights. The 09:20 departure with ITA Airways is the earliest you can take. ITA Airways operates the last service of the day at 22:05.

Handy information about Milano Linate Airport (LIN)
Of the flights that depart from Milano Linate Airport, 79.56% arrive as scheduled at their destination.
Milano Linate Airport is about 11 kilometres from central Milan. If you're driving, ride-sharing or catching a cab from the centre, it'll take 30 minutes or so to arrive, depending on the traffic.
Expect a trip time of about 45 minutes on public transport.

Getting from Brindisi - Salento Airport (BDS) to central Brindisi
Brindisi - Salento Airport is roughly 6 kilometres from the centre of Brindisi. The drive time takes around 10 minutes.
If you're using public transport, expect a journey time of roughly 30 minutes.
When to fly to Brindisi - Salento Airport (BDS)
It's time to choose your trip dates for your flight from Milano Linate Airport to Brindisi - Salento Airport. August is the most popular month to visit Brindisi. If you're after a more laid-back vibe, go in January.
When reserving your flight from Milano Linate Airport to Brindisi - Salento Airport, think about the type of weather you like. August is the warmest month in Brindisi, with the temperature ranging from 22ºC to 32ºC.
Search for cheap tickets from LIN to BDS in January if you like travelling in cooler conditions. Temperatures are at their lowest then, ranging between 5ºC and 14ºC on average.
